IRS Guidance on Vehicle Donations
http://www.detnews.com/2005/autosinsider/0507/11/A01-243409.htm
If I ask $20K for my '02 Maxima and don't sell it, does that mean that mid-size sedan resale is going down, lol?
The value of that vehicle is somewhere south of $1k.
Used vehicle contributions have been noted as an area of abuse for years. Therefore, by claiming this deduction, you are making an audit of your returns more likely.
Is it really worth it? I don't think so.

I would say overall condition is good. Needs new windshield some minor bumps and bruises. Clean title. Went to a dealer and they offered me 5,100. Edmunds trade in value is 8,500. NADA trade invalue 8,100. KBB trade in value 6,700. What is a fair trade in value. Area central CA at an Audi dealer. Thanks for the help!
$5,100 sounds a little low, but you have to bear in mind that Audi/Volkswagens are EXTREMELY expensive to recondition for sale on a used car lot. I honestly would not trade this car in at all, I'd sell it on your own.
You are MUCH better off using that $2000 to buy a named-exclusion extended warranty from a big, reputable company like GE. Or go to Carmax and buy one of their cars with their warranty.
